#b0927c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b0927c is composed of 69% red, 57.3%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17% magenta, 29.5%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 25.4 degrees, a saturation of 24.8% and a lightness of 58.8%. #b0927c color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ff8 with #612500.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#b0927c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b0927c has RGB values of R:176, G:146,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.3,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11571836.

Shades and Tints of #b0927c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040302 is the darkest color, while #faf8f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b0927c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989694 is the less saturated color, while #f98733 is the most saturated one.
